Embracing Self-Acceptance and Genetic Predispositions
The chapter dives into the importance of self-compassion and acceptance, reflecting on societal views on shyness and advocating for authenticity. It explores the nuanced nature of psychiatric disorders, challenging binary perceptions and advocating for a quantitative understanding of mental health. Additionally, it delves into the genetics of mental disorders and the complexities of gene editing in the context of future possibilities.
